Highlight all of the bulleted items that should come first in the alphabetical list. Note that PowerPoint does not let you highlight the bullet itself. Right-click and select “Cut.” Move the cursor to before the first bulleted item and press “Enter” to create a new bullet. Right-click and select “Paste.” Continue to re-order the bulleted items until they appear alphabetically.

There are two main types of styles - author-based styles (like APA, MLA and Harvard) and number-based styles (like AMA and Vancouver). If you are using a style in which the author's name goes in the text (like APA), then you put the reference list in alphabetical order. If you are using numbered style (like AMA), then your references will be listed in the order in which they appear in text.
